**Job Description Summary**: GEIQ is a leader in the generation of new technologies for the Aviation Industry in close interaction with multiple global sites. If you are interested in managing the software lifecycle including activities such as requirement analysis, documentation, creation of test procedures and code implementation this is the position for you.As Lead Software Engineer you will be responsible for leading, designing, developing, testing and documenting Embedded Software. Our Software Engineers must love working in friendly and agile collaborative environments, get excited about participate in multiple Software activities, have excellent analytical and problem-solving skills and excel working with some of the smartest engineers in the industry.**Roles and Responsibilities**In the Aviation Systems Power Software team, we develop and test critical software for Aerospace Power products; due to the high criticality of our software, our engineers have a high responsibility in the development of Power Distribution Products.- Coach and mentor others in the analysis, design, test and/or integration related to assigned components, assemblies or process systems that meet business standards, practices and procedures, and meet the product/program requirements.- Work within the guidelines of applicable GE Policies and Procedures, Engineering Standards, Design Customer Operating Procedures, Specifications, Government and Commercial Standards, and special security requirements.- Provide technical guidance to other personnel and assigned teams; mentor others in the organization.- Monitor and communicate project status, business issues and significant developments.- Participate as a presenter in technical and program reviews.- Lead the solution of complex technical problems.- Lead multiple projects, monitoring progress and quality and ensuring schedule requirements are met.- Define technical schedule cost and/or program requirements.- Effectively communicate and provide recommendations to internal and external GE customers through the analysis, preparation and presentation of technical data.- Support team's technical proficiency and growth.**Required Qualifications**- Bachelor degree in Electronics Engineering, Mechatronics or Computer Science/Engineering- Programming experience in C, Python, ASM, C++- Embedded Software knowledge in pointers, data structures, memory usage, interrupt routines, microcontrollers- Experience in an engineering position- Experience leading engineering teams- Strong oral and written communication skills- Maintain technical conversations in English, either verbally or written.**Desired Characteristics**- Master's Degree or PhD in Electronics Engineering, Mechatronics or Computer Science/Engineering- Experience in Power Software products for Aviation Industry**Additional Information**:**Relocation Assistance Provided**:No